Eroica: Your Curated Experience (STUDENT)

SGD 20.00
sold out

Sunday, 10 September 2023
7.30pm
Esplanade Recital Studio

The Musicians’ Initiative presents Beethoven’s Symphony No. 3 “Sinfonia Eroica” and Mozart’s Violin Concerto No. 5 “Turkish” featuring soloist Sayuri Kuru.

The newest addition to our immensely successful “Curated Concert Series", this event offers a captivating exploration of Beethoven and the historical events surrounding his 3rd symphony. Join us in this intimate setting, curated by Music Director Alvin Arumugam, with live musical examples for enjoyment by newcomers and classical music enthusiasts alike.

—————

Alvin Arumugam, conductor
Sayuri Kuru, violin

MOZART - Violin Concerto No. 5 in A major, K.219

BEETHOVEN - Symphony No. 3 in Eb major, Op. 55
